The Complete Guide to Starting Tomcat: Manually, Automatically, and

systemctl suspend identity_tomcat.service
systemctl starts identity_tomcat.service
systemctl restarts identity_tomcat.service
systemctl updates identity_tomcat.service


automatically And Remotely

At a glance firstthe server is poison, Tomcat is a simple task. On the other hand, since many of these can be achieved significantly (manually, automatically, and possibly remotely), these methods differ from platform How to troubleshoot Apache Tomcat server from Windows? platform, and it’s up to you to decide if you can’t start your server if you’re in a normal situation. there’s actually a lot to talk about.

The purpose of these guidelines is to lay out the whole concept of running Tomcat on one page in a concise, easy-to-buy format.

For simplicity, we have specifically divided the manual into three main types: Startup Manual start and automatic commissioning, remote with additional and, platform hence, subsections related to the method as needed. Since this is an appropriate topic, the manual also includes a discussion of methods to reliably restart the Tomcat server in this particular application.

MuleSoft’s Tcat, a company solution that provides reliable remote Tomcat startup for individual and multi-cat stopped. Tcat is available for download from the MuleSoft website.

Manual Start

Easiest way to initializeThere is tomcat to start each server manually, either through a line or through a platform-specific method. Below is an overview of all common ways to start Tomcat manually.

Before you try to start Tomcat using one of these methods, make sure you are not already running another instance of Tomcat with a conflicting HTTP, server, or server. connector port configuration.Two instances will not use the same port numbers.

Also make sure that no other server is using ports recently or 80 8080.these

Both situations can crash Tomcat.< /p>

Using Tomcat.Shell Scripts

How do I start and stop Apache Tomcat on Windows?

The scripts located in “CATALINA_HOME/bin” are by far the easiest way to get Tomcat working. Several scripts capable of running Tomcat in this directory are called “catalina”, also “startup”, with platform-specific extensions.

For Unix-based systems, shells are standard scripts using the “.ch” extension “. ” Addendum: Windows users for the scripts contained in the files are added using “bat”.

“Catalina” is the scenethe aria actually responsible for starting Tomcat; his “start” script just starts “catalina” with some kind of “start” argument (“catalina” can still be used with a “stop” parameter to be able to stop Tomcat).

Can Apache Tomcat run on Windows?

Most users are looking for the most an easy way to make your own “start” from this command line is what Tomcat usually tries to do, with output and error streams written to the Catalina.out log file.

However, if you want to watch the server start up directly in a terminal, use “catalina” with the “run” option to redirect to prevent these log streams.

With “catalina” you can use a number of other scopes whenever needed well; becomes specifically, it is “jpda include start” used to start Tomcat as a trusted Java platform architecture debugger to debug remote PC support, and “-config [path/to/alt/server.xml]” with which you transaction specify “server.xml”. “a configuration file to use at startup. A complete set

of one of the “catalina” options on the Apache website project.

Before proceeding, a quick tip for setting up a quick – start with “catalina” invokes the found Java command to run cat. You can set JVM options, such as heap size, in the JAVA_OPTS environment variable, so that Tomcat will easily pass the settings to the jvm when startup. For more tuning suggestions, including some tricks you can use to help Tomcat grow in popularity more effectively, see our Tomcat performance tuning guide.

Manually Starting Specific Distributions On Linux

Manual Run For Linux-specific Distributions


If Someone Decides To Use The RPM Package Manager To Install Apache Tomcat On Their Linux Machine, A Script Will Run. Installed In Your Init .d Directory To Control How Tomcat Starts. If You Have The Default

RPM Distribution Installed, Tomcat Is Started With The Following Command /etc/rc:

#.d/init.d/tomcat Treat Them As Users

For A Distribution Provided By Tomcat, With A Specific [version Number] As Launch Name:

How do I start Tomcat 9 on Windows Server?

# Script /etc/rc.d/init.d/tomcat[#].

Manual Startup For Distributions

If you installed Tomcat Solaris for this particular Solaris machine using the Blastwave articles, an init script has also been added to your init.d directory for where to start suggesting and shutting down tomcat. Can you handle the following with Tomcat by adding the appropriate number]:

# Run [version /etc/init.d/cswtomcat[#].

Manual Start For Distributions

The freebsd-FreeBSD tomcat port requires little more than configuration, many native distributions. Before you can use your own rcng script, now included in the distribution, to start Tomcat, you must first include the script in /etc/rc. In conf add the following line:


After that, you can start tomcat[version number].sh with the command:

How do I start Apache Tomcat on Windows Server?

Click the menu and start, right-click Computer and select Manage.
Expand Configuration and click Services.
Right click on the service provider, and tomcat “Start” select.

# next /path/to/etc/rc.d/tomcat[#].You sh

Note that this package is installed in usr/local/ by default.

Starting Windows Distributions Manually

How do I start Tomcat from Windows command line?

There are two manual ways for Tomcat Boot into a good, reliable Windows One computer; Run “catalina.bat start” or “startup.bat” tothe check remained online.

If you have installed Tomcat as a service, now is a good time to use the Tomcat6w.Exe management tool, a small GUI program that resides in the system tray upon startup. Double-clicking on the icon will open a tabbed dialog containing a launch button, and it can also be used to configure some specific launch options.

If you never know, if you know I installed Tomcat installed with Justification , this is an unaffected Windows service – this will be discussed in the “Autostart” section. However, as a rule, as if you installed a Windows EXE using Tomcat technology, Tomcat was also installed as an automatic assistant.

Manual Start For Mac OS X Distributions

From a technical point of view, hardly any “Mac specific” distribution of Tomcat Mac Potential customers simply download the binary distribution and unzip it as well. All you have to do to run tomcat to redirect Mac is “catalina start” or “” in the terminal.

But the user structure OS allows x users to run Tomcat even more securely by adding more parameters to the command:

$/; cd sudo -u man /path/to/tomcat/bin/; music allows -

It’s up to you to run tomcat as an unprivileged PC system operator. Denying “nobody” access to tomcat, giving it folders and directories it shouldn’t have. In addition, the cd commands are designed to prevent access errors that are most likely to be caused by a combination of “no one” restricted access and script-level directory traversal techniques.

Run Automatically

An important step when The transition from a Tomcat development environment to a production installation is to configure Tomcat to start automatically on boot. This ensures that the retry server connects to the network when the tool needs to be restarted for some reason (application update, etc.), even if this situation is used in edge environments without screens or user interaction, and provides additional security. Tomcat

Starts Automatically On Your Computer Let’s Start With Freebsd

We’re from a FreeBSD machine, since no further steps are required. If you include “tomcat[#].sh” in “/etc/rc.conf” as described in the previous FreeBSD section, Tomcat starts automatically at boot by default.

Tomcat starts automatically at boot at < / h3> Solaris computer

How do I start and stop Apache Tomcat on Windows?

To start the server: Root>/bin>Start /bin>Tomcat8.exe stop.

How do I start Tomcat from Windows command line?

Launch Command Prompt from Start
change the menu to the Tomcat bin directory, for example, c:/Tomcat8/bin:
Type Startup, then hit the popular Enter key to run the Tomcat server creation script: